日韩久久久精品,亚洲精品久久久久久久久久久,亚洲欧美一区二区三区国产精品 ,一区二区福利

搜索到與相關(guān)的文章
Python

Python中字符串的處理技巧分享

一、如何拆分含有多種分隔符的字符串?實(shí)際案例我們要把某個(gè)字符串依據(jù)分隔符號(hào)拆分不同的字符段,該字符串包含多種不同的分隔符,例如:s='asd;aad|dasd|dasd,sdasd|asd,,Adas|sdasd;Asdasd,d|asd'其中<,>,<;>,<|>,<\t>都是分隔符,如何處理?解決方案連續(xù)使用split()方法,每次處理一種分隔符#使用Python2defmySplit(s,ds):res=[s]fordinds:t=[]map(lam

系統(tǒng) 2019-09-27 17:38:05 1671

Python

python代碼 if not x: 和 if x is not None

代碼中經(jīng)常會(huì)有變量是否為None的判斷,有三種主要的寫(xiě)法:第一種是`ifxisNone`;第二種是`ifnotx:`;第三種是`ifnotxisNone`(這句這樣理解更清晰`ifnot(xisNone)`)。如果你覺(jué)得這樣寫(xiě)沒(méi)啥區(qū)別,那么你可就要小心了,這里面有一個(gè)坑。先來(lái)看一下代碼:>>>x=1>>>notxFalse>>>x=[1]>>>notxFalse>>>x=0>>>notxTrue>>>x=[0]#Youdon'twanttofallinth

系統(tǒng) 2019-09-27 17:38:05 1671

Python

Python 和 JS 有哪些相同之處

【嵌牛導(dǎo)讀】Python是一門(mén)運(yùn)用很廣泛的語(yǔ)言,自動(dòng)化腳本、爬蟲(chóng),甚至在深度學(xué)習(xí)領(lǐng)域也都有Python的身影。作為一名前端開(kāi)發(fā)者,也了解ES6中的很多特性借鑒自Python(比如默認(rèn)參數(shù)、解構(gòu)賦值、Decorator等),同時(shí)本文會(huì)對(duì)Python的一些用法與JS進(jìn)行類比。不管是提升自己的知識(shí)廣度,還是更好地迎接AI時(shí)代,Python都是一門(mén)值得學(xué)習(xí)的語(yǔ)言?!厩杜1亲印縫ython與JS的相似之處【嵌牛提問(wèn)】python與JS有哪些相似呢?【嵌牛正文】數(shù)據(jù)類

系統(tǒng) 2019-09-27 17:38:01 1671

Python

python搭建虛擬環(huán)境的步驟詳解

前言相信對(duì)于python開(kāi)發(fā)人員來(lái)說(shuō),機(jī)器上有不同的python版本是很正常的,因?yàn)殚_(kāi)發(fā)的項(xiàng)目有的用2.6或2.7,有的就要用3.0+版本,如何把這些不同的版本管理好,保持每個(gè)環(huán)境的干凈和獨(dú)立,方便不同版本之間的切換,這時(shí)候就要用到我們的虛擬環(huán)境了,所以今天我們就來(lái)看看python虛擬環(huán)境搭建工具pyenv的使用。1、安裝gitclonehttps://github.com/yyuu/pyenv.git~/.pyenvecho‘exportPYENV_RO

系統(tǒng) 2019-09-27 17:38:00 1671

Python

Python OS模塊常用函數(shù)說(shuō)明

Python的標(biāo)準(zhǔn)庫(kù)中的os模塊包含普遍的操作系統(tǒng)功能。如果你希望你的程序能夠與平臺(tái)無(wú)關(guān)的話,這個(gè)模塊是尤為重要的。即它允許一個(gè)程序在編寫(xiě)后不需要任何改動(dòng),也不會(huì)發(fā)生任何問(wèn)題,就可以在Linux和Windows下運(yùn)行。下面列出了一些在os模塊中比較有用的部分。它們中的大多數(shù)都簡(jiǎn)單明了。os.sep可以取代操作系統(tǒng)特定的路徑分隔符。windows下為“\\”os.name字符串指示你正在使用的平臺(tái)。比如對(duì)于Windows,它是'nt',而對(duì)于Linux/Un

系統(tǒng) 2019-09-27 17:37:58 1671

Python

Python實(shí)現(xiàn)簡(jiǎn)單多線程任務(wù)隊(duì)列

最近我在用梯度下降算法繪制神經(jīng)網(wǎng)絡(luò)的數(shù)據(jù)時(shí),遇到了一些算法性能的問(wèn)題。梯度下降算法的代碼如下(偽代碼):defgradient_descent():#thegradientdescentcodeplotly.write(X,Y)一般來(lái)說(shuō),當(dāng)網(wǎng)絡(luò)請(qǐng)求plot.ly繪圖時(shí)會(huì)阻塞等待返回,于是也會(huì)影響到其他的梯度下降函數(shù)的執(zhí)行速度。一種解決辦法是每調(diào)用一次plotly.write函數(shù)就開(kāi)啟一個(gè)新的線程,但是這種方法感覺(jué)不是很好。我不想用一個(gè)像cerely(一種分

系統(tǒng) 2019-09-27 17:37:56 1671

Python

更改Python命令行交互提示符的方法

一、定制Python的交互提示符Python的默認(rèn)交互提示符為“>>>”,但它是可以定制的。Python啟動(dòng)后,先尋找PYTHONSTARTUP環(huán)境變量,然后執(zhí)行此文件中變量指定的執(zhí)行代碼。一些Linux發(fā)布包提供了缺省的啟動(dòng)腳本,一般存放在其home目錄,名為.pythonstartup。“Tab完成”和“命令歷史”這兩個(gè)功能增強(qiáng)了提示符應(yīng)用,兩者都基于readline模塊。如果沒(méi)有.pythonstartup文件,可以自己創(chuàng)建一個(gè)。簡(jiǎn)單例子:復(fù)制代碼代

系統(tǒng) 2019-09-27 17:37:55 1671

Python

CentOS 6.X系統(tǒng)下升級(jí)Python2.6到Python2.7 的方法

第一步:升級(jí)pythonCentOs6.x的系統(tǒng)默認(rèn)安裝的Python版本是2.6.x,想升級(jí)到Python2.7.x,從官方下載源文件,然后解壓、編譯wgethttp://www.python.org/ftp/python/2.7.10/Python-2.7.10.tar.xzunxzPython-2.7.10.tar.xztar-vxfPython-2.7.10.tar執(zhí)行完以上命令會(huì)解壓得到Python-2.7.10這個(gè)文件夾,進(jìn)入該目錄并執(zhí)行以下命

系統(tǒng) 2019-09-27 17:37:55 1671

主站蜘蛛池模板: 红河县| 乐至县| 延庆县| 上思县| 丹寨县| 乐清市| 新郑市| 昌平区| 舟山市| 西林县| 高台县| 巴彦淖尔市| 庐江县| 双流县| 松江区| 宣城市| 改则县| 黄陵县| 临高县| 阜新市| 泰兴市| 三都| 新乡市| 石嘴山市| 合肥市| 绥化市| 华蓥市| 自贡市| 德钦县| 曲水县| 从江县| 永新县| 洛浦县| 日喀则市| 温宿县| 南通市| 宜城市| 凤凰县| 大厂| 松潘县| 万荣县|